Subject: Evacuation-chair store — access for new starters

Hello all,

Welcome to Brindlemoor Court. The evacuation-chair store sits behind the grey door beside Stairwell C on each floor. Please familiarise yourself with its location during your first week, even if you are not a trained operator, as you may be asked to direct wardens there. The store stays locked at all times. To open it during drills, use the pass code below.

door code, tajof-kageg: bdg-QVDCE-3

**Q: How do I open a laundry locker if the Spindra app won't sync?**

Use the offline recovery option on the locker keypad at the Halverton Commons site. Press the star key twice, select your assigned bank, and wait for the amber light. When prompted, enter the recovery passphrase shown below to release the door.

vault phrase of kaduf-baweg = norael-julox-raleth-wenok-eliir-ulamir-ulair-norwyn-rusion

**Q: Why do my builds fail with timestamp errors on some agents?**

A: A few agents in the Drossfield pool drift a couple of seconds between NTP syncs, which trips signature validation in Forgeline. Retrying usually works; persistent failures mean an agent needs a manual resync. The resync procedure is documented here:

runbook for kahog-yahap: https://jira.zemvarsys.internal/browse/projects/pages/browse

= Break-Glass Access: Cachebird Postmortem Archive =

Following the stale-cache incident on the Lanterby feed, the postmortem artifacts were sealed in a restricted archive to preserve evidence integrity. Future maintainers needing raw cache dumps should use break-glass access rather than requesting exports. Record your reason in the access log first, then open the archive with the recovery passphrase directly below.

vault phrase of kajef-tafog = wenox-briix